Variables JavaScript
Introduction
Comprendre les variables est essentiel en JavaScript, un langage de programmation dynamique largement utilisé dans le développement web. Ce guide vise à fournir une compréhension approfondie des variables JavaScript, renforçant les connaissances de base pour les développeurs débutants et expérimentés.
Qu'est-ce que les variables JavaScript ?
Les variables sont des conteneurs pour stocker des valeurs de données. En JavaScript, elles sont dynamiquement typées, ce qui signifie qu'elles peuvent stocker différents types de données.
Déclaration des variables
Il existe trois façons de déclarer une variable JavaScript :
varletconst
Chaque méthode possède des caractéristiques uniques en termes de portée, de hoisting et de mutabilité.
Exemple :
Comprendre la portée en JavaScript
La portée en JavaScript définit où les variables et les fonctions sont accessibles.
Variables globales
Déclarées en dehors de toute fonction et accessibles de n'importe où dans le code. Remarque : Dans les navigateurs, le var de niveau supérieur est attaché à l'objet global window, tandis que le let et le const de niveau supérieur ont une portée de script et ne le sont pas.
Variables locales
Déclarées à l'intérieur d'une fonction et accessibles uniquement au sein de cette fonction.
Exemple :
var vs let vs const
var
- Portée de fonction.
- Peut être redéclarée et mise à jour.
let
- Portée de bloc.
- Peut être mise à jour mais pas redéclarée.
const
- Portée de bloc.
- Ne peut pas être mise à jour ou redéclarée. Remarque : Les objets et les tableaux déclarés avec
constrestent mutables.
Les deux, let et const, sont soumis à la Zone Morte Temporelle (TDZ), ce qui signifie qu'ils ne peuvent pas être accessibles avant leur déclaration dans le code.
Exemple :
Bonnes pratiques pour le nommage des variables
- Utilisez des noms descriptifs.
- Suivez la convention de nommage camelCase.
- Évitez d'utiliser les mots réservés de JavaScript.
Conclusion
Maîtriser les variables JavaScript est crucial pour un développement web efficace. Ce guide offre une compréhension complète des types de variables, de la portée et des bonnes pratiques en JavaScript. Expérimentez avec les exemples fournis et intégrez ces concepts dans vos pratiques de codage pour améliorer l'efficacité et la lisibilité.
Pratique
Parmi les règles suivantes, lesquelles s'appliquent à la création de variables JavaScript ?